Welcome to Zuora Product Documentation

Explore our rich library of product information

Set up and configure a Global Payments payment gateway instance

Learn how to set up and configure a Global Payments payment gateway instance, including prerequisites, configuration fields, and testing procedures.

Note:

This payment gateway integration can be requested through the Specialized Payment Connections service at an additional cost.

Set up and configure a Global Payments gateway instance by using the information in this article.

Prerequisites

Make sure you have requested support for Global Payments payment gateway integrations through the Specialized Payment Connections service.

Configuration fields

Basic Information

  • Name : Specify a name for the gateway instance.

  • Use Gateway Test Environment : Select this checkbox, if you want Zuora to use the payment gateway's test service URL when setting up the payment gateway integration.

Credentials

When a merchant account is set up with the gateway, the credential information is assigned by the gateway. The information is used to identify the account through which the transaction will be processed. The following credentials provided by Global Payments must be configured in Zuora:

  • MerchantName

  • MerchantSiteId

  • MerchantKey

Rules

  • Cards Accepted : Select the cards you want to accept. Make sure your gateway's merchant account is also configured to support the same cards you have configured in Zuora. If you submit a transaction for a card type that is not enabled in your merchant account, it will result in an error stating the CardType is not supported or that you are not signed up for that tender type.

  • Default Authorization Amount : Specify the minimum default amount used to authorize or validate a payment. The default value of this field is 1.

  • Verify new payment method : Select this checkbox to verify the payment methods when creating them. By default, this checkbox is selected. For tokenized payment methods, you must validate them in Zuora so that payments made with these payment methods are successful.

  • Verify updated payment method : Select this checkbox to verify the payment methods when updating them. By default, this checkbox is selected. For tokenized payment methods, you must validate them in Zuora so that payments made with these payment methods are successful.

  • The following fields are related to Level 2 and Level 3 card data processing. See Level 2 and Level 3 card data support for Global Payments for details.

    • Enable L2

    • Enable L3

    • CommodityCode Custom Field API Name

    • ProductCode Custom Field API Name

Test the configuration

For basic guidance on how to test payment gateway integrations within a sandbox environment, see Test payment gateway integration .

You can use the test information and testing scenarios provided by Global Payments to test your integration. For more information, see Global Payments documentation .

  • Overview of Global Payments payment gateway integration

  • Create payment methods on Global Payments

  • Level 2 and Level 3 card data support for Global Payments

  • Gateway Options fields supported by Global Payments

  • Field mappings for credit card transactions through Global Payments